Spanish American War Centennial: Spanish Pilot: Miguel Lopez: Report of Cruiser Maria Teresa

Curated by ACT

Spanish harbor pilot Miguel Lopez Reports on the last minutes of the Cruiser Maria Teresa at the beginning of the Naval Battle of Santiago during the Spanish-American War.
